[QUOTE="chas_m, post: 1588480"] Time Machine backs up everything. After that, it simply backs up everything that has been modified by the user in the intervening time since the last backup. Some apps (particularly VMs like Parallels) "touch" very large files frequently, so that gets backed up nearly every time you run Time Machine! Excluding VMs and the other exception you noted is a good move. Those who use iTunes Match ($25/year, a number of benefits attached) can skip backing up their iTunes library (well the music part anyway), as you've essentially got an iCloud backup. [/QUOTE]
